8. 下列程式執行之後,SUM值的結果為何? SUM=0 FOR I=0 TO 10 STEP 2 SUM=SUM+I NEXT I
(A) 30
(B) 25
(C) 20
(D) 15
(A) 30
(B) 25
(C) 20
(D) 15
答案:登入後查看
統計: A(2003), B(443), C(438), D(243), E(0) #2577658
統計: A(2003), B(443), C(438), D(243), E(0) #2577658
詳解 (共 4 筆)
#5492951
SUM=0......SUM值從0開始
FOR I=0 TO 10......I值從0到10
STEP 2......I值從0到10,且每次加2。所以I值為0、2、4、6、8、10。
SUM=SUM+I......新SUM值=SUM值+I。
所以
SUM=0+0=0
SUM=0+2=2
SUM=2+4=6
SUM=6+6=12
SUM=12+8=20
SUM=20+10=30......I值只能到10,最後SUM值為30
NEXT I......此為與FOR I 一組的固定格式。
63
0